Foreman was not able to break out of their rough patch on Monday as the team picked up their eighth straight loss. They were beaten by the Dierks Outlaws 69-9. While losing is never fun, the Gator Arkansas can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Arkansas basketball rankings (they are ranked 252nd, while the Outlaws are ranked 29th).
Foreman's defeat dropped their record down to 1-18. As for Dierks, the victory was the 15th in a row for them, bringing their record for this year to 22-2.
Foreman won't have much time to rest: their next game is against Spring Hill at 5:30 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Dierks, they also won't have to wait long for more action: they'll take on Horatio at 6: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Both teams are headed into the matchup with plenty of momentum (Horatio has won four straight at home, while Dierks won nine straight on the road), something that'll have to change.
